
Northshore Education Consortium (NEC)
Since 1975, NEC’s mission has been to support member districts by offering high quality, cost-effective school programs, consultation, professional development, support services and resources. We aim to ensure that districts can provide successful learning experiences for all students, including those with complex or low-incidence special needs.

Kevin O’Grady School
Northshore Education Consortium (NEC) Kevin O’Grady School provides intensive services for students with multiple disabilities in four distinct programs. The Foundations program is an integrated pre-school program. The Access program is for students with complex medical needs and multiple disabilities. Northshore Academy Lower School
Northshore Education Consortium (NEC) Northshore Academy Lower School serves students who benefit from a small classroom with fully integrated clinical and behavioral support services. All students are in self-contained classrooms with fewer than 10 students. Northshore Academy Upper School
Northshore Education Consortium (NEC) Northshore Academy provides educational services for students with average to above average cognitive and academic abilities who are struggling with emotional and psychiatric disabilities, anxiety, depression, ADHD, behavioral challenges, and autism spectrum disorders. Northshore Recovery High School
Northshore Education Consortium (NEC) Recovery High Schools are public high schools where students earn a diploma while they are supported in their recovery from alcohol and drug use. tudents who attend Northshore Recovery High School have been diagnosed with a substance use disorder. SOAR Program
The Northshore Education Consortium SOAR Program is located on the campus of Salem State University. The SOAR Program assist students in increasing independent skills across various settings such as academic functioning, social skills, career preparation, post secondary education exploration and travel training. STEP Program
Test STEP (Skills Training Education Possibilities) Program is a therapeutic, academic and community based instruction program focusing on students with varied cognitive abilities and social-emotional/behavioral challenges. Topsfield Vocational Academy
Topsfield Vocational Academy provides students with an opportunity to enhance their high school educational experience with hands-on vocational arts training. The program offers smaller-sized vocational classrooms for students that require social, emotional and behavioral interventions.
